Biography

He is a Full Professor at the Faculty of Electronic Engineering, University of Nis, Department of Microelectronics,andat the Faculty of Electrical Engineering, University of Belgrade, and a ScientificAdviser at the Institute of Technical Sciences of the Serbian Academy of Sciences and Arts.Professor Mitic obtained his B.Sc. degree 1982 in Material science at theFaculty of Electronic Engineering, University of Nis, M.Sc. degree 1990 in Material science at the Faculty of Electr?technical Engineering, University of Belgrade and Ph.D. in Material science at the Faculty of Electronic Engineering, University of Nis. His research intrests are ceramic materials, especialy electronic materials, sintering, materials microstructure analysis, fractals,neural networks and graph theory. He pioneered application of fractal nature analysis on ceramics materials microstructure characterization. His research area also includes nanotechnology and alternative energy sources and energy storage. Prof. Mitic has published over 600 scientific publications, including more than 110 SCI papers (h index 18, number of citations over 1100).He was the Chair and the participant in a few international scientific projectsleading by European Space Agency (ESA), NASA, NSF, etc.As Plenary, Keynote and Invited lecturer, Professor Mitic took part at more than 110 scientific conferences, in more than 30 countries. He is Editor in over 6 international scientific journals, and Referee more than 50 times in more than 15 international scientific journals. Professor Mitic is Member of the European Academy of Sciences and Arts and Delegate for Serbia, Member of the World Academy of Ceramics, Fellow of The American Ceramic Society and Chairmen of the Serbian Chapter,President of the Serbian Ceramics Society,and in more than 20 other international associations.

Research Interest

Ceramic materials – electronic ceramic materials, sintering, materials microstructure analysis, fractals, neural networks and graph theory. Professor Mitic studied the properties of BaTiO3-ceramics, along with a minimization method of a subset of the structure parameters. He was the first one in the world to use fractal analysis as an efficient research method on the ceramic material structure at the nano and micro scale, proving that grain surfaces are fractal, opening new perspectives for further electronic circuits miniaturization. The classic Coble's two-sphere model is generalized into an ellipsoid-isohedral one, with the establishment of contact parameters and the corresponding correction of the intergranular capacity. His research and published papers provide a fractal correction of the capacitance of the intergranular micro-capacitance of the Heywang model, the Curie-Weiss law, and the Clausius-Mossotti relation. Renewable and alternative energy sources and energy storage with fractal analysis application, as an important nowadays issue, are also the part of Professor Mitic’s research field. The latest research focuses on application of neural networks and graph theory on electronics parameters determination at the microstructure level.
